Windows脚本技术是一项非常重要的技能,可以用于进行Windows管理任务和自动化,包括管理操作系统、配置网络和管理安全等方面。在本攻略中,我们将深入探讨Windows脚本技术的核心内容,并提供一些示例来帮助您掌握这些技能。
深入挖掘Windows脚本技术攻略
背景介绍
Windows脚本技术是一项非常重要的技能,可以用于进行Windows管理任务和自动化,包括管理操作系统、配置网络和管理安全等方面。在本攻略中,我们将深入探讨Windows脚本技术的核心内容,并提供一些示例来帮助您掌握这些技能。
基础知识
在开始深入挖掘Windows脚本技术之前,需要掌握一些基本技能,如:
- Windows操作系统基础知识
- 编程语言(如VBScript、PowerShell)基础知识
- 命令行工具基础知识
Windows脚本技术主要内容
1. VBScript
VBScript是一种用于Windows操作系统的脚本语言,用于进行Windows管理任务和自动化。以下是VBScript的一些用途:
- 自动化任务和流程
- 管理Windows注册表、文件系统和网络
- 解析文本文件和XML文档
以下是一个使用VBScript编写的示例:将文本写入文件。
Set objFSO = CreateObject("Scripting.FileSystemObject")
Set objFile = objFSO.CreateTextFile("C:\example.txt", True)
objFile.Write "Hello, World!"
objFile.Close
2. PowerShell
PowerShell是一种管理任务自动化框架和脚本语言。以下是PowerShell的一些用途:
- 管理Windows操作系统、IIS和SQL Server等微软产品
- 自动化任务和流程
- 解析文本、XML和JSON等数据格式
以下是一个使用PowerShell编写的示例:检查IIS应用程序池的状态。
$appPoolName = "DefaultAppPool"
$appPoolStatus = Get-WebAppPoolState -Name $appPoolName
if ($appPoolStatus.Value -eq "Started") {
Write-Host "The $appPoolName app pool is running."
} else {
Write-Host "The $appPoolName app pool is not running."
}
总结
以上是我们介绍的Windows脚本技术的一些主要内容和示例。要想深入掌握Windows脚本技术,需要不断学习和实践。建议您深入了解每一种脚本语言的语法和功能,并在适当的情况下使用它们来解决问题和自动化任务。
本文标题为:深入挖掘Windows脚本技术
基础教程推荐
- vue-devtools安装和使用方法 2023-10-08
- [使用Vue中的devServer.proxy代理跨域请求时的坑及奇妙的解决方法] POST 请求被转为了 GET 请求,并且传入的参数也被清除了。但是使用Postman测试接口时完全正常 2023-10-08
- CSS属性探秘系列(七):z-index 2023-12-21
- 浅谈css position absolute相对于父元素的设置方式 2024-01-19
- 使用Ajax方法实现Form表单的提交及注意事项 2023-02-14
- 用clearfix:after消除css浮动解决外部div不能撑开问题 2024-03-13
- Angular服务Request异步请求的实例讲解 2024-02-06
- javascript – 获取Web字体以在HTML5 Windows Phone应用程序上运行? 2023-10-25
- 用CSS控制的闪烁效果 2022-10-16
- css 单选按钮图标替换的方法 2024-03-31